The Asia Pacific thermal insulation material market was valued at USD 5.5 billion in 2024, and it is anticipated to grow to USD 14 billion by 2030. The rising need for energy-efficient solutions across industries, combined with increased government initiatives for sustainable development, is expected to fuel consistent market expansion in the coming years.

The Asia Pacific thermal insulation material market is driven by several factors that contribute to its growth. One of the key drivers is the increasing focus on energy efficiency and sustainability in various industries, including construction, automotive, and manufacturing. The demand for thermal insulation materials is rising as they help in reducing energy consumption, enhancing the overall efficiency of buildings and equipment, and minimizing carbon emissions. Additionally, stringent government regulations and building codes mandating the use of thermal insulation materials further bolster the Asia Pacific Thermal Insulation Material Market growth. These regulations aim to improve energy performance and reduce greenhouse gas emissions, driving the adoption of thermal insulation materials in the construction sector. However, the market also faces certain challenges. The high cost of thermal insulation materials, especially those with advanced properties, can pose a challenge for widespread adoption, particularly in price-sensitive markets. Moreover, the lack of awareness and knowledge about the benefits and types of thermal insulation materials among end-users can hinder market growth. It is crucial for manufacturers and industry players to educate consumers about the advantages of thermal insulation materials and dispel misconceptions to drive market penetration.

Johns Manville, Owens Corning, Kingspan Group, BASF SE, and Saint-Gobain are a few of the major companies in the Asia Pacific thermal insulation material industry. To increase their market presence, these companies are implementing a number of tactics, including developing strategic alliances, diversifying their product lines, and improving their manufacturing capacities. To meet the rising demand for sustainable building solutions, they are also concentrating on innovation and the creation of environmentally and energy-efficient insulation materials. They are gaining a competitive edge in the Asia Pacific thermal insulation material market thanks to their initiatives to enter emerging markets and their growing R&D expenditures.
The Asia Pacific region's governments are putting various policies and programs into place to encourage energy-efficient enterprises and buildings, which is fueling the market for thermal insulation materials. For example, China's Green construction Action Plan encourages the use of sustainable construction practices by setting a goal of 50% green coverage for new metropolitan buildings by 2020. In a similar vein, the Energy Conservation Building Code (ECBC) of India requires commercial buildings to utilize energy-efficient materials. For producers of thermal insulation materials, these activities are opening up a lot of options. Countries are also providing subsidies and incentives to encourage the use of environmentally friendly building materials, which is helping the industry expand.

According to Ravi Bhandari, Research Head, 6Wresearch, the plastic foam industry is likely to lead the Asia Pacific thermal insulation material market due to its adaptability and broad variety of applications in industries such as construction, automotive, and electronics. Its rising demand is a result of its affordability and superior insulating qualities.
China is currently leading the Asia Pacific thermal insulation material market. This is explained by the nation's fast expanding construction sector, growing energy conservation efforts by the government, and growing environmental sustainability consciousness.
